New City College is a higher education provider based in London, described as the fourth largest college group in the UK. It operates campuses across the London boroughs of Hackney, Tower Hamlets, Redbridge, Epping Forest and Havering. The institution emphasizes community roots and aims to nurture talent through a broad mix of courses. Its programs are designed for local school leavers, students with SEND, adults and those pursuing higher education qualifications. The overall purpose is to provide accessible routes to further study and skilled employment, helping learners shape their futures.

In early 2026 the college announced a partnership with Queen Mary University of London to open new education pathways for learners from diverse backgrounds.
